Melvin Lesley Busby known to family and friends as "Les", 83 of Kingston, Oklahoma passed away Friday, October 1, 2010 at his home in Kingston. He was born to the late Thomas Lee and Omalee Sorrow Busby, on July 28, 1927 in Dye Mound, Texas. Les was raised in Montague County, Texas and later joined the United States Army where he served during the Korean war as a Military Police Officer and Cook. He married Virginia Kathryn Burch in May 3, 1961 in Pampa, Texas. Les worked in the oil field for Gary Drilling for 30 years. He also owned and operated several restaurants over the years. He enjoyed fishing, shooting guns and visiting with employees and customers of the local gas station convenience store called Dark Corner. The people of Dark Corner called him Lester and he never told them any different. Les was a member of the Kingston Church of Christ.
